Memory care costs in Atascosa, Texas, can vary depending on the specific care needs of the individual, the type of facility, and other factors such as location and amenities. On average, the monthly cost for memory care in Atascosa tends to range between $4,500 and $6,500. This estimate reflects the specialized care needed for individuals with Alzheimer's, dementia, or other cognitive impairments, which often includes 24/7 supervision, personal care, and therapeutic activities.
When looking at memory care across the state of Texas, the average monthly cost is slightly lower than in Atascosa. Statewide, the typical cost for memory care facilities ranges from $4,000 to $5,500 per month. This lower statewide average reflects both urban and rural pricing disparities, with larger cities often seeing higher costs due to demand and access to specialized services.
Memory care costs in Atascosa are generally more affordable than in larger nearby cities such as San Antonio, which is approximately 30 miles away. In San Antonio, memory care can range from $5,500 to $7,500 per month, reflecting the higher demand in urban areas where facilities are more specialized and have more comprehensive offerings. Conversely, in smaller towns or rural areas near Atascosa, such as Pleasanton or Jourdanton, memory care costs may be closer to or slightly lower than those in Atascosa itself.
Memory care is typically more expensive than other types of senior living arrangements due to the specialized care provided. In Atascosa, independent living and assisted living facilities are generally less costly, with prices ranging from $2,500 to $4,500 per month. Independent living facilities offer less intensive care, while assisted living provides help with daily activities but without the full-time medical supervision and cognitive care found in memory care settings. These types of senior living can be more affordable options for seniors who do not require specialized memory support.
Memory care in Atascosa, Texas, is somewhat higher than the state average but aligns with the general costs seen in nearby rural areas. It remains more expensive compared to other senior living options in the area due to the additional services and specialized care that memory care requires.

(888) 595-9864 SponsoredMemory care can be a significant financial commitment for families in Atascosa, Texas, as individuals living with Alzheimer's, dementia, or other cognitive impairments often need specialized care in a secure environment. One of the most common questions that families have is whether Medicare can help cover these costs.
Medicare, the federal health insurance program primarily for those 65 and older, does provide some coverage, but it does not fully pay for long-term memory care in Atascosa, Texas. Here’s a breakdown of how Medicare works in relation to memory care services:
Skilled Nursing and Rehabilitation: Medicare Part A (Hospital Insurance) covers up to 100 days in a skilled nursing facility (SNF) following a hospital stay of at least three days. However, this coverage is for short-term care and primarily focuses on rehabilitation. For patients needing memory care services, this is typically insufficient as memory care often involves long-term assistance and is not generally rehabilitative.
Hospice Care: Medicare Part A does cover hospice care for individuals who are terminally ill and have a prognosis of six months or less to live. If your loved one in Atascosa, Texas, has been diagnosed with a terminal illness and is in need of palliative care, Medicare may cover the costs of hospice services, including some memory care services. Hospice care focuses on comfort rather than curative treatment, and services can be provided at home or in a hospice facility.
Inpatient Psychiatric Care: If the person with memory issues is hospitalized due to psychiatric conditions, Medicare Part A might cover inpatient psychiatric care, but this is generally short-term. Memory care, however, is typically a long-term, non-acute service that Medicare doesn’t cover in this setting.
Medicare Advantage Plans: Some Medicare Advantage (Part C) plans, which are offered by private insurance companies, might offer additional benefits beyond what Original Medicare provides. Some of these plans may provide limited coverage for memory care or other related services. It's essential to check with the specific Medicare Advantage provider in Atascosa, Texas, to determine if memory care is included in their plan.
Since Medicare does not cover long-term memory care in a residential facility in Atascosa, Texas, families may need to explore other options to help pay for these services.
Medicaid: For those who meet the financial eligibility requirements, Medicaid can be a significant source of coverage for memory care services in Atascosa, Texas. Medicaid is a joint federal and state program that covers long-term care services for low-income individuals. In Texas, Medicaid offers programs like the STAR+PLUS waiver, which covers long-term services and supports in memory care facilities, helping families afford the costs of care. To qualify, individuals must meet income and asset limits, and the application process can be complex. It is advisable to consult with a Medicaid specialist in Atascosa to help navigate the process.
Long-Term Care Insurance: Long-term care insurance is another option for covering memory care costs in Atascosa, Texas. If the person with memory issues has a long-term care policy, it may cover all or part of the costs associated with memory care. Policies vary, so it's important to check the specifics of the policy, such as coverage limits and whether it covers care in an assisted living facility or memory care unit.
Personal Savings and Assets: Many families in Atascosa, Texas, use personal savings or the sale of assets, such as a home, to pay for memory care. This option may be viable for families with sufficient financial resources, but it is important to plan carefully and consider the long-term financial impact of paying for memory care out of pocket.
Veterans Benefits: If the person needing memory care in Atascosa, Texas, is a veteran or the spouse of a veteran, they may be eligible for benefits through the U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s (VA). The VA offers programs such as Aid and Attendance, which can help cover the cost of memory care in some situations. Families should contact the VA office in Atascosa or nearby areas to learn about eligibility and application processes.
Family Assistance: In many cases, families in Atascosa, Texas, may pool their resources or provide care directly to help manage memory care costs. While this can be a financial burden, it might also allow families to ensure that their loved one receives the best care possible. In some situations, family caregivers may also be eligible for respite care assistance or financial compensation through state programs.
Memory care costs in Atascosa, Texas, are not fully covered by Medicare, but there are several alternative ways to pay for these services, including Medicaid, long-term care insurance, personal savings, veterans benefits, and family support. Families should explore all available options and consider seeking professional guidance to make the best decisions for their loved ones. The process of securing funding for memory care can be complex, and it is important for families to understand the full range of financial assistance available to them in Atascosa, Texas.
Memory care facilities in Atascosa, Texas, have specific admission requirements to ensure that residents receive the appropriate level of care for their unique needs. These requirements are designed to assess the individual’s physical and cognitive condition, as well as to ensure that the facility can provide the necessary support for those with memory impairments such as Alzheimer’s disease, dementia, and other cognitive disorders.
The first step in the admission process is an assessment of the prospective resident’s cognitive and physical health. This typically involves a comprehensive evaluation by the facility’s staff, including a nurse or healthcare professional. The individual’s diagnosis must be confirmed, often through a physician’s report or medical records, which outline the specific cognitive disorder they are dealing with. In Atascosa, this step is essential to ensure that the individual requires the specialized care provided by a memory care unit, which is distinct from general assisted living services.
Memory care facilities in Atascosa, like many across Texas, have criteria that ensure they can meet the medical and behavioral needs of a resident. For instance, the facility will evaluate whether the person has conditions such as advanced dementia, difficulty with daily living activities, or wandering behaviors that require constant supervision. Residents must typically have a diagnosis of Alzheimer’s or dementia that significantly impacts their daily functioning.
In cases where an individual is exhibiting aggressive behavior or severe medical conditions that require ongoing medical intervention (such as requiring frequent hospital visits or constant medical monitoring), some facilities may either require a higher level of care than a standard memory care facility can provide or may recommend that the individual consider a skilled nursing facility instead.
Each memory care facility in Atascosa has specific capacity limits, and space availability is an important factor. Facilities may have waiting lists due to high demand, especially for specialized care. When applying for admission, prospective residents and their families will need to inquire about the availability of rooms and units that suit the resident’s needs.
Memory care in Atascosa is typically more expensive than other types of senior living options, so financial eligibility is also a consideration. While facilities do not generally have specific financial requirements for admission, the resident or their family must be able to cover the cost of care, which is often managed privately. Some facilities in Atascosa may accept long-term care insurance or Medicaid for eligible individuals, but it’s important for families to review the financial policies of each specific facility to determine what is covered and what financial assistance programs are available.
In Texas, memory care facilities are regulated by the Texas Department of Aging and Disability Services (DADS), which ensures that all assisted living and memory care facilities meet state standards for safety, staffing, and care. As part of the admissions process, facilities must comply with state laws regarding the care of individuals with cognitive impairments. These regulations include requirements for background checks for staff, adherence to specific caregiver-to-resident ratios, and the provision of individualized care plans for each resident.
Additionally, Texas law mandates that memory care units must provide residents with a safe and secure environment. This includes measures to prevent wandering, which is a common issue for individuals with advanced dementia. Memory care facilities in Atascosa must also have trained staff capable of handling the unique medical and behavioral challenges associated with memory loss.
Admission to memory care facilities in Atascosa, Texas, requires a detailed evaluation of a prospective resident’s cognitive and physical needs. The facility will assess the individual’s medical condition, ensure that there is space available, and review financial eligibility. Texas regulations also mandate that memory care units provide secure environments and appropriate staffing to meet the needs of residents with Alzheimer’s, dementia, and other memory-related disorders. Families seeking care in Atascosa should consult individual facilities for specific admission requirements and consider the level of care needed to ensure the well-being of their loved one.
